The Chico Mendes Institute for Biodiversity Conservation (Portuguese: Instituto Chico Mendes de Conservação da Biodiversidade, ICMBio) is a government agency under the administration of the Brazilian Ministry of the Environment.[1] It is named after the environmental activist Chico Mendes. Its function is to protect, manage, and administrate protected areas within the country's territory.[2] ICMBio is headquartered in Brasília.
